3 Wheel Rollators With Seat
Many people look for tri-wheel walkers with seat because they want an affordable and light weight mobility rollator with seat aid to help navigate their way around their home. Some people may also be interested in a triwalker with seating for more mobility.
Three-wheel walkers are lighter and smaller than standard walkers. They are able to be easily maneuvered into tight spaces. They can also be folded up, making them perfect for travel.

Capacity for Weight
Generally speaking tri-walkers have lower capacity for weight than their four-wheeled counterparts. Because of this, they're generally not designed for bariatric use (anyone over 300 lbs). They're smaller and light, however. They are also much easier to transport making it easier for users to slip them into storage compartments on airplanes, or in the trunk of their cars.
Although they do not offer the same stability and support as a traditional walker, these aids to mobility can still be an excellent choice for many users. Because of their small dimensions, they permit users to walk faster and maneuver more quickly. This makes them perfect for places that are crowded or have narrow passageways. Tri-walkers require less strength from the upper body to operate, which means that users don't need to lift them up and move them often.
